引言
随着移动互联网的快速发展,HTML5技术在移动端开发中的应用越来越广泛。HTML5不仅提供了丰富的功能,还使得开发过程更加高效。本文将深入解析HTML5在移动端开发的实战案例,并探讨行业趋势。
HTML5移动端开发的优势
1. 跨平台兼容性
HTML5是一种开放标准,能够在不同的操作系统和设备上运行,无需为每个平台编写特定的代码。这使得开发者可以节省大量时间和资源。
2. 丰富的功能
HTML5提供了许多新的API,如Geolocation、WebSocket、Canvas等,使得开发者可以创建更加丰富的移动应用。
3. 高效的开发流程
HTML5使用Web技术栈,与现有的Web开发工具和框架兼容,使得开发流程更加高效。
实战案例解析
1. 案例一:基于HTML5的移动端游戏开发
1.1 项目背景
某游戏公司希望开发一款基于HTML5的移动端游戏,以适应不同设备和操作系统的用户。
1.2 技术选型
- 前端:HTML5、CSS3、JavaScript
- 后端:Node.js、Express
- 游戏引擎:Phaser.js
1.3 开发过程
- 使用HTML5和CSS3构建游戏界面。
- 使用JavaScript编写游戏逻辑。
- 使用Phaser.js引擎实现游戏动画和交互。
- 使用Node.js和Express搭建后端服务器,处理游戏数据。
1.4 项目成果
该游戏成功适配了多个平台,用户反馈良好。
2. 案例二:基于HTML5的移动端电商平台
2.1 项目背景
某电商平台希望开发一款基于HTML5的移动端应用,提升用户体验。
2.2 技术选型
- 前端:HTML5、CSS3、JavaScript
- 后端:Java、Spring Boot
- 框架:Vue.js
2.3 开发过程
- 使用HTML5和CSS3构建电商平台界面。
- 使用JavaScript实现商品展示、搜索、购物车等功能。
- 使用Vue.js框架优化用户体验。
- 使用Java和Spring Boot搭建后端服务器,处理订单、支付等业务。
2.4 项目成果
该电商平台移动端应用用户量持续增长,销售额稳步提升。
行业趋势洞察
1. 移动端应用个性化
随着用户需求的多样化,移动端应用将更加注重个性化,以满足不同用户的需求。
2. 增强现实(AR)和虚拟现实(VR)技术融合
HTML5与AR/VR技术的结合将为移动端应用带来全新的体验。
3. 云计算赋能
云计算将为移动端应用提供更强大的后端支持,提高应用性能和稳定性。
4. AI技术助力
人工智能技术将在移动端应用中发挥越来越重要的作用,如智能推荐、语音识别等。
总结
HTML5在移动端开发中的应用前景广阔,实战案例解析和行业趋势洞察为我们提供了宝贵的参考。作为开发者,我们需要紧跟技术发展趋势,不断学习和创新,为用户提供更好的移动端应用体验。
